The platform primarily uses RGB and HEX color codes. RGB is an additive color model that represents colors as a combination of red, green, and blue light. HEX, on the other hand, is a hexadecimal color code system that uses a six-digit code to represent colors.

RGB Color Codes on Pinterest

Pinterest uses RGB color codes to ensure the colors displayed on the platform are consistent across different devices. RGB color codes are represented as three values separated by commas, each ranging from 0 to 255. For example, the RGB color code for Pinterest's signature red is (175, 30, 31).

To use RGB color codes on Pinterest, businesses can input these values in the color picker tool provided by Pinterest's pin creation interface. This tool allows users to select colors with precision, ensuring that the pins match the intended color scheme.

HEX Color Codes on Pinterest

HEX color codes are another way to represent colors on Pinterest. HEX codes are six-digit numbers that range from 00 to FF, representing the intensity of red, green, and blue in a color. For instance, Pinterest's red color in HEX format is #AF1E1F.

Businesses can input HEX color codes directly into Pinterest's color picker tool or use color picker tools outside of Pinterest to find the corresponding HEX code for a specific color. This flexibility allows businesses to maintain their brand's color scheme across different platforms.
